In Review: Inspiring Women
Genius of Common Sense, Glenna Lang and Marjory Wunsch, Boston: David R. Godine, 2009, 128 pages.
Getting a Grip: Clarity, Creativity and Courage in a World Gone Mad, Frances Moore Lappé, Cambridge, Massachusetts: Small Planet Media, 2007, 208 pages.
How do you change the world? Where do you start, locally or globally? For inspiration and a way out of the paralysis that stymies so many of us, two remarkable women – Jane Jacobs and Frances Moore Lappé – offer some practical ideas.
Jacobs, the late, great thinker, activist and author, is the subject of a new book written for people aged “10 to 100.” It is the story of how Jacobs’ seminal work, The Death and Life of Great American Cities, came to be written, and what shaped and influenced her life. ...
